The Pipeline: How a Person Becomes a Decision

Every one of the twenty-seven categories in this dossier — from a driver's test to a death-penalty appeal — reduces to the same four-step chain: a person presents themselves, evidence is gathered, a human evaluator interprets that evidence, and a decision is rendered into one of a small set of binary outcomes. This report treats that chain as the unit of analysis.

00.1

The Chain and Its Failure Points

The chain looks simple — Person → Evidence → Human Evaluator → Decision — but each arrow is a place where something other than merit can enter. The evidence stage can omit relevant facts or admit irrelevant ones (a photograph, an accent, a name). The evaluator stage is where discretion, mood, fatigue, and unconscious pattern-matching operate. The decision stage compresses a complex human situation into a binary: admit or reject, grant or deny, pass or fail, release or detain.

// the four-step chain, annotated
PERSON        —> who they are, what they present
EVIDENCE      —> what the evaluator is allowed / able to see
HUMAN EVALUATOR —> discretion, training, fatigue, bias enter HERE
DECISION       —> binary output: admit/reject, grant/deny, pass/fail...

Two people can enter this chain with identical evidence and exit with opposite decisions purely because of which evaluator they were randomly assigned. That single fact — documented over and over in the sections that follow, in courts, hospitals, hiring offices, and orchestra pits — is the empirical core of this entire dossier.

Framing note A raw outcome gap between two groups (e.g., "Group A is denied twice as often as Group B") is not, by itself, proof of bias. Groups can legitimately differ in the underlying evidence they present. Distinguishing a real gap from a legitimate gap is the central methodological problem in every section below, and this report flags it every time the distinction matters.

The Twenty-Seven Categories, Grouped

The source framework for this research names twenty-seven domains where a human being holds discretionary power over another person's fate. They cluster into seven families by what is actually at stake:

ClusterCategoriesTypical decision verbs
Belonging & statusImmigration & border, citizenship, military admission, membership/communityAdmit / Reject, Grant / Withhold
LivelihoodEmployment, professional licensing, business approval, financial creditHire / Reject, License / Refuse
LibertyCriminal justice, corrections, legal/judicial rulingsRelease / Detain, Appeal upheld / rejected
BodyHealthcare eligibility & treatment, insuranceTreat / Don't treat, Approve / Deny
Shelter & welfareHousing, government benefits, tax/public financeApprove / Deny, Fund / Don't fund
Mind & meritEducation, research participation, arts/entertainment, sportsSelect / Don't select, Pass / Fail
Everyday competenceDMV road test, permits & regulatory approval, identity/civil statusPass / Fail, Clear / Don't clear

What unites them is not subject matter but structure: a closed room (literal or figurative), one or a few evaluators, incomplete visibility into the reasoning, and a decision that is nominally appealable but practically difficult to reverse. The DMV road test belongs on the same page as an asylum hearing because both share that structure exactly — "no one knows what happened in that car except the two [people in it]."

Part I · The Appearance Question

Does Your Face Decide?

Before touching any single institution, the research asks the most uncomfortable question first: does what an evaluator sees — not what a person has done — move the needle? The answer, replicated across seventy years of psychology and economics, is an unambiguous yes, with real financial and legal magnitude attached.

I.1

The Halo Effect

In 1920, psychologist Edward Thorndike noticed that military officers who rated a soldier highly on one trait — physical fitness, say — tended to rate that same soldier highly on unrelated traits like leadership and intelligence. He called it the halo effect: a single positive impression bleeding into every other judgment about a person, with no evidentiary basis for the bleed. In 1972, Karen Dion, Ellen Berscheid, and Elaine Walster gave the effect its modern, best-known form: participants shown only a photograph assumed attractive people had better personalities, happier lives, and more successful marriages than unattractive people — despite having zero information about any of those things.

The effect has since been demonstrated in hiring interviews, courtroom sentencing, university grading, credit approval, and political voting. A 2018 meta-analysis spanning more than a hundred studies found the effect holds consistently across cultures.

9%Wage penalty, below-average looks
5%Wage premium, above-average looks
10%Higher lawyer earnings, +1 attractiveness rank, 5 yrs out
25%Overweight workers reporting overlooked promotions

Economists Daniel Hamermesh and Jeff Biddle formalized the wage numbers above using interviewer-rated attractiveness across three large national surveys, holding education and experience constant — meaning two people with identical résumés earned different amounts purely as a function of how the interviewer had rated their looks years earlier. Follow-up work found the effect for lawyers specifically grows with time in the profession, and that body weight and height explain wage variation on top of — not merely as a proxy for — attractiveness.

Where the evidence is thinner The classic 1991 Eagly meta-analysis found attractiveness has only a weak link to perceived intelligence specifically, even though it strongly predicts perceived competence, trustworthiness, and moral character. The halo effect is real but not uniform across every trait — a nuance worth preserving rather than flattening into "attractive people always win everything."
I.2

The Horn Effect — What Happens to People Judged Unattractive

The mirror image of the halo effect is the horn effect: a single negative trait — often weight, disability, visible scarring, or non-conforming grooming — contaminates every other judgment downward. In simulated interviews, good grooming alone outweighed job qualifications in producing favorable hiring decisions, even though the same interviewers insisted appearance played almost no role in their choices. That gap between what evaluators believe about their own objectivity and what actually drives their decisions recurs throughout this dossier — in courts, hospitals, and licensing boards alike.

Part II · Case Study: Belonging

Visas & Asylum: The Adjudicator Lottery

No category in this framework demonstrates "same evidence, different verdict" more starkly, or with higher stakes, than asylum and immigration adjudication. The applicant cannot choose their judge. The law does not change from room to room. The outcome does.

II.1

Refugee Roulette

A landmark study analyzed 133,000 decisions by 884 U.S. asylum officers, 140,000 decisions by 225 immigration judges, 126,000 Board of Immigration Appeals rulings, and over 4,000 federal appellate decisions. Its findings became known as "refugee roulette."

The Kahneman/Sibony/Sunstein "Noise" framework gives this pattern a name: level noise — some evaluators are simply, permanently more generous or harsher than others, independent of the merits in front of them. What made the original study notable is that it also found correlations between grant rates and the judge's own gender and pre-appointment career background, and confirmed that having legal representation strongly predicted a favorable outcome — meaning the applicant's fate depended not only on the assigned judge, but on whether they could afford a lawyer at all.

Why this domain sits at the top of the severity list Unlike a road test, an asylum denial can mean deportation to danger. Unlike a hiring rejection, there is often no "reapply next quarter." Unlike most legal proceedings, U.S. immigration courts use a single judge with no jury and no panel of peers to catch an outlier ruling — the credibility call rests on one person's read of one person's testimony, exactly like the sealed-car dynamic of a driving test, except the stakes are a matter of safety and survival rather than a delayed commute.
II.2

What Recovery Looks Like After a Denial

A negative asylum decision is technically appealable through the Board of Immigration Appeals and, beyond that, the federal circuit courts — but appeals take years, cost money most applicants do not have, and are themselves subject to circuit-by-circuit variance in how readily they overturn the immigration court below. For an applicant without representation, the practical difference between "technically appealable" and "effectively final" collapses to almost nothing.

Part III · Case Study: Livelihood

Work & Hiring: The Résumé Test

Employment discrimination is the most heavily audited domain in this entire dossier — because it is the easiest to test experimentally. Send identical fictitious applications, vary only one signal, count the callbacks. The results are simultaneously the field's strongest evidence and its messiest replication history.

III.1

The Name on the Résumé

Economists Marianne Bertrand and Sendhil Mullainathan sent nearly 5,000 fictitious, otherwise-identical résumés to real job postings in Boston and Chicago, randomly assigning each one a stereotypically Black-sounding or white-sounding name.

White-sounding names received roughly 50% more callbacks — a gap the authors calculated as equivalent to what eight additional years of work experience would buy an applicant. Discrimination was uniform across occupation, industry, and employer size, and federal contractors and self-declared "Equal Opportunity Employers" discriminated just as much as everyone else. Better résumés helped white-named applicants far more than Black-named applicants — a 30% callback boost from a stronger résumé for white names, versus a much smaller boost for Black names.

Replication is messier than the headline number A later, larger study of college-graduate hiring (Nunley et al.) found a much smaller gap of 2.6 percentage points — less than half the size of the original. A well-known 2016 American Economic Review paper by Deming, Yuchtman, Abulafi, Goldin & Katz, using a similar design, did not replicate the original effect size at all. The direction of the bias is one of the most robust findings in labor economics; the exact magnitude is genuinely contested and appears to shrink in tighter labor markets and among more credentialed applicant pools.
III.2

The Blind Audition — A Fix That May Not Have Worked

This is the single most-cited "we found the bias and fixed it" story in all of social science, and it deserves to be told with its full, more complicated ending.

The famous finding When U.S. symphony orchestras began auditioning musicians behind a screen that concealed their identity, the probability a woman advanced past preliminary rounds rose by roughly 50%. The switch to blind auditions was credited with 30–55% of the rise in the proportion of women hired into major U.S. orchestras between 1970 and 1996. It has been cited by Malcolm Gladwell, invoked in a Justice Ginsburg dissent, and spun into commercial "blind hiring" software.
The complication Researchers who went back to the raw, unadjusted tabulations found that women actually did worse behind the screen in the raw data — the famous 50% figure only appears after a statistical adjustment applied to a small subsample. A large 2017 randomized controlled trial by the Australian government, explicitly designed to test the same mechanism at scale with 2,000+ managers, found the opposite result: de-identifying candidates reduced the odds women were shortlisted.

The lesson for a research project like this one is not "blind auditions don't work" — it's that even the field's most celebrated success story turns out to be genuinely unsettled on close inspection, and repeating it as proven fact without the caveat is itself a form of the overconfidence this whole dossier is trying to document.

Part IV · Case Study: Liberty

The Courtroom: Noise, Sentencing, and the Judge You Get

If asylum courts show variance between evaluators, the criminal justice system adds a second axis: variance within the same evaluator, across the same day, depending on factors that have nothing to do with the case.

IV.1

The Hungry Judges

In 2011, researchers analyzed 1,112 parole rulings made by eight experienced Israeli judges — averaging over twenty years on the bench — across ten months. Each day was split into three sessions by two food breaks.

The same prisoner, with the same file, appearing at a different point in the judge's session, faced a dramatically different probability of release. The finding became one of the most cited results in behavioral decision science — and one of the most contested. Critics, including Cornell's Jeffrey Rachlinski, argued the pattern could be an artifact of case scheduling (harder cases pushed later, or attorneys arranging dockets non-randomly) rather than true mental fatigue. The original authors maintain the case order was arbitrary. Both readings remain live in the literature — a useful reminder that a dramatic, easily-quotable finding about bias is not automatically a settled one.

IV.2

"Noise": When Two Judges See the Same File Differently

Nobel laureate Daniel Kahneman, with Olivier Sibony and Cass Sunstein, coined the term system noise for exactly this problem: unwanted variability in judgments that should, in principle, be identical. Their book documents it everywhere discretion exists — two doctors giving different diagnoses to identical patients, two underwriters quoting prices 55% apart on the same case file, a quarter of interview panels disagreeing internally about who the best candidate was, despite watching the same candidates in the same room.

Level noiseSome judges are simply, consistently harsher or more lenient than their peers, across every case type.
Pattern noiseAn evaluator reacts idiosyncratically to specific case features — their own personal "triggers" — that other evaluators don't share.
Occasion noiseThe very same evaluator would rule differently depending on time of day, hunger, mood, or whether their sports team lost last night.
IV.3

Federal Sentencing: The Government's Own Audit of Itself

The U.S. Sentencing Commission's 2023 report — not an advocacy document, but the Commission's own internal statistical review — examined over 300,000 federal sentences from 2017–2021.

The Commission's own analysis located where the disparity lives: overwhelmingly in the binary decision of whether to incarcerate at all, more than in the length of the sentence once incarceration is decided. That's an important structural finding — it means the highest-leverage point of bias in federal sentencing is a single yes/no gate, not a continuous number a judge slides up or down.

Part V · Case Study: Everyday Competence

Behind the Wheel: The DMV Examiner

The road test is the smallest-stakes decision in this dossier and, in some ways, the hardest to study — because, as you noted, no one else is in the car. There is no transcript, no recording, no second observer. It is the purest version of the sealed-room problem this whole framework is built around.

V.1

What the Available Data Shows

A UK Freedom of Information request into the national driving-test agency (DVSA) found stark differences in pass rates by demographic group:

Only about 21% of UK driving examiners are women, and the agency maintains that all candidates are scored against identical, safety-based criteria. The source reporting this data is explicit that a raw pass-rate gap alone cannot prove examiner bias — the same caution that applies to every raw-gap number in this report.

A genuinely mixed evidence base Studies of examiner bias in other subjective, one-on-one licensing exams cut both ways. A review of 1,790 UK medical examiners found only three showed statistically detectable ethnic bias relative to peers scoring the same candidates. A separate UK study of GP licensing exams found ethnic background did not predict pass rates once entry-test scores and other legitimate factors were controlled for. Meanwhile, a study of international medical graduates found examiner-to-examiner stringency alone explained 16% of the variance in domain-level scores — meaning which examiner you got mattered a great deal, independent of any demographic pattern, purely because some examiners are systematically "hawks" and others "doves."
V.2

Why the DMV Case Is the Cleanest Illustration of the Whole Problem

The road test compresses every mechanism in this dossier into one twenty-minute window: a single evaluator, full discretion over pass/fail, no witness, a plausible safety justification for every judgment call, and a candidate with almost no leverage to contest a specific ruling ("you hesitated at the roundabout" cannot be independently verified after the fact). It is structurally identical to an asylum credibility hearing or a parole interview — just with lower stakes and, consequently, far less research funding directed at it. That gap between stakes and scrutiny is itself a finding: the domains where bias is hardest to detect are not the ones where it would do the least damage — they're simply the ones nobody has funded a large audit study for.

Part VI · Case Study: Shelter & Credit

Credit & Shelter: Lending and Housing Decisions

Mortgage lending is the best domain in this whole dossier for showing exactly how much a number changes depending on whether you control for legitimate factors — because researchers have run the identical dataset through both a naive and a rigorous lens and published both results.

VI.1

Raw Gap vs. Controlled Gap

A 2024 Federal Reserve Bank of Philadelphia paper pushed the question further: what if lenders used only a race-blind automated underwriting recommendation? Even in that scenario, the data suggest roughly a 9 percentage-point gap would remain — implying part of the disparity is embedded in the underlying financial profile itself, a residue of generations of unequal access to education, employment, and housing wealth, rather than something a lending officer decides in the room.

Why both numbers matter Citing only the 2.0× raw gap overstates in-the-moment lender bias. Citing only the smallest controlled number understates the compounding effect of historical inequality baked into "objective" credit data. A rigorous research project reports both, explicitly labeled, every time.
VI.2

Where the Gap Is Largest

The disparity is not uniform across loan types. Home-improvement loans had the highest denial rate of any category studied in 2020 (38.8% overall) — and more than half of Black (63.0%) and Hispanic (56.6%) applicants seeking to repair or renovate their homes were denied, despite living in older housing stock more likely to need exactly that work. For manufactured homes, over three-quarters of Black borrowers' applications were denied even when the home was secured by land.

Part VII · Case Study: The Body

The Exam Room: Medicine's Judgment Gap

Healthcare is the domain where bias is least likely to look like hostility — and that makes it, in some ways, the hardest to fix, because it can operate through sincerely held false beliefs rather than conscious prejudice.

VII.1

False Beliefs, Real Undertreatment

A 2016 study published in PNAS tested whether racial bias in pain treatment traces back to specific false beliefs about biology — for instance, that Black people's skin is thicker or that their blood coagulates faster than white people's. Both statements are false.

Participants who endorsed the false beliefs rated an identical vignette patient's pain as lower, and recommended less accurate treatment, when the patient was described as Black rather than white. A separate analysis of nearly one million pediatric appendicitis cases found Black children were less likely than white children to receive any pain medication for moderate pain, and less likely to receive appropriate opioid treatment for severe pain.

The unsettling part Researchers studying this pattern note it does not appear to trace back to overt hostility — it operates through beliefs sincerely held by people who would likely describe themselves as caring, unbiased clinicians. That makes it structurally different from, and arguably harder to correct than, a case of deliberate discrimination.
Part VIII · The Machine Alternative

When the Judge Is a Machine

A natural response to everything documented so far is: replace the biased human with an algorithm. The evidence says that doesn't dissolve the problem — it relocates it into a definitional argument about what "fair" even means.

VIII.1

COMPAS: A Case Study in Two Correct Answers

In 2016, ProPublica's "Machine Bias" investigation examined COMPAS, a proprietary algorithm used across U.S. courts to predict a defendant's likelihood of reoffending, feeding into bail, sentencing, and parole decisions.

ProPublica's finding Among defendants who were not re-arrested within two years, Black defendants were misclassified as "high risk" by the algorithm nearly twice as often (45%) as white defendants who were also not re-arrested (24%).
Northpointe's (the vendor's) rebuttal Among defendants who received the same risk score, Black and white defendants were, in fact, equally likely to actually reoffend — meaning the tool was well "calibrated" even while its error rates were unequal across groups.

Both claims are statistically true simultaneously, and that is not a data error — it is a proven mathematical result. Except in special cases, it is mathematically impossible for a predictive tool to have both equal false-positive rates across groups and equal calibration across groups whenever the two groups have different underlying base rates of the outcome being predicted. Choosing which fairness definition to prioritize is not a technical fix; it's the same value-laden choice a judge or an examiner makes, just made once, upstream, by whoever configures the software — and then applied at scale to everyone who comes after.

Why this matters for the whole dossier "Get rid of human discretion" is a common proposed fix for every category in this framework. COMPAS shows that removing the human doesn't remove the value judgment — it just makes the value judgment invisible, embedded in code that few of the people affected by it, and not all of the people who deploy it, can actually inspect.
Part IX · Consequence

After the Verdict: The Cost of "No"

This section answers the question underneath your original one most directly: is the damage irreparable, or does it just feel that way? For one category — wrongful criminal conviction — the answer is measured in years and dollars with unusual precision, because it is the one type of "wrong decision" that gets independently, retrospectively confirmed at scale.

IX.1

Wrongful Conviction: A Timeline of What Is Actually Lost

Year 0
Conviction on flawed evidence
Leading causes across the National Registry of Exonerations: official misconduct (71–85% of cases depending on crime type), mistaken witness identification (26%), perjury or false accusation (up to 72% of cases in some years), false or misleading forensic evidence, and false confessions.

Persons exonerated in 2025 lost an average of 14.2 years each; in 2024, 13.5 years each. Black murder exonerees wait roughly three years longer than white murder exonerees before release — about 16 years versus 13, regardless of whether they were sentenced to death.

In the 2025 cohort, 37% of exonerees lost more than 20 years; 13 lost more than 30 years; 3 lost more than 40 years. Since 1989, wrongful convictions have cost exonerees a combined total exceeding 21,000 years of life.

States have paid over $5.5 billion in compensation and civil damages to exonerees since 1989 — but compensation statutes exist in only 38 states plus D.C., and typically require the exoneree to affirmatively prove innocence, not merely have their conviction vacated.
Partial, uneven repair
Who bears this risk disproportionately Black Americans are 13.6% of the U.S. population but 53% of all registry exonerations, and are roughly seven times more likely than white Americans to be wrongfully convicted of a serious crime. In wrongful drug-crime convictions specifically — where Black and white Americans use illegal drugs at similar rates — innocent Black people are about nineteen times more likely to be wrongfully convicted than innocent white people, largely traced to racial profiling in stops and, in some documented cases, officers fabricating evidence.
IX.2

Collateral Consequences: When One "No" Becomes Many

Even a conviction that was not wrongful — and even, in many U.S. jurisdictions, a mere arrest that never led to conviction — can trigger consequences that compound across every other domain in this dossier simultaneously.

That 27% unemployment rate is not a motivation problem — 93% of formerly incarcerated working-age people are actively working or looking for work. It is a gatekeeping problem: 9 in 10 employers, 4 in 5 landlords, and 3 in 5 colleges and universities now run background checks that can screen an applicant out before a human ever evaluates their actual qualifications. Between 70 and 100 million American adults carry some form of criminal record — including arrests that never resulted in a conviction — meaning a negative decision in the justice system routinely becomes a standing negative decision in housing, education, and employment for the rest of that person's life, applied automatically, by institutions that were never part of the original case.

Part X · Methodology

Detecting Bias: Tools, Fixes, and Their Limits

"The outcome gap looks unfair" is a hypothesis, not a finding. This section covers how researchers actually try to move from a raw gap to a defensible claim of bias — and how often even careful attempts get contested.

X.1

The Benchmark Test, the Outcome Test, and the Threshold Test

The simplest approach — the benchmark test — compares decision rates across groups after controlling for every legitimate factor researchers can measure. Its weakness is baked in: it is essentially never possible to observe and control for every legitimate factor, so an apparent gap can always be explained away as an omitted variable.

The outcome test tries to sidestep this by looking not at how often a group is screened (searched, denied, flagged) but at the hit rate — how often that scrutiny actually turns up what it was looking for. If officers search minority drivers more often but find contraband at a lower rate than when they search white drivers, that's suggestive of a lower evidentiary bar being applied to minority drivers specifically.

The newer threshold test, developed to fix a known flaw in the outcome test (infra-marginality — the risk that the "marginal" cases searched aren't comparable across groups), was applied to 4.5 million North Carolina traffic stops and found real evidence of a lower search threshold applied to Black and Hispanic drivers — while also demonstrating, in the same paper, that the simpler outcome test can produce a false finding of bias against the majority group when applied carelessly to a single department. The lesson: the statistical tool you choose can change your conclusion, even applied to the identical underlying data.

Honest takeaway Almost nothing in this literature is a clean, unambiguous "problem solved" story. The most responsible research posture is to treat every widely-repeated success story — blind auditions above all — as provisional until you've checked whether it replicated.
Part XI · Where the Research Goes Next

Research Agenda: Open Questions

A synthesis of where the evidence base is strong, where it is thin, and where a new research project — rather than a summary of existing work — could add genuine value.

XI.1

What's Well-Established

  • Appearance measurably shifts judgments across hiring, wages, legal outcomes, and medical pain assessment — this is among the most replicated findings in social psychology.
  • Inter-evaluator variance for the identical case, in judicial, asylum, and parole systems, is large enough to functionally decide outcomes by lottery of assignment.
  • Wrongful conviction produces quantifiable, severe, partially irreparable harm — and falls disproportionately on Black defendants by a wide, consistent margin.
  • Raw demographic gaps in lending, sentencing, and healthcare persist, in reduced but real form, even after rigorous statistical controls are applied.
XI.2

What's Genuinely Contested

  • The exact magnitude of name-based hiring discrimination (shrinking across replications, not disappearing).
  • Whether blind/de-identified hiring processes reduce bias at all (directly contradicted by a large government RCT).
  • Whether an algorithm can be made "less biased" than a human in any definition-independent sense (proven mathematically impossible to satisfy every fairness criterion at once).
  • Whether the "hungry judges" effect reflects true decision fatigue or an artifact of case-ordering — both readings remain live in the literature.
XI.3

The Gap Worth Filling

Where a new study could matter most Almost no existing research measures appearance bias and race/gender bias simultaneously, in the same dataset, to see how they interact — most audit studies isolate a single variable by design. Domains like the DMV road test, most professional licensing boards, and most of the twenty-seven categories in this framework have thin or nonexistent large-sample data, unlike hiring, asylum courts, and federal sentencing, which are comparatively saturated with research. A serious next step is either (a) an intersectional re-analysis of existing datasets that already contain both appearance and demographic variables, or (b) a new audit study — using paired photographs and identical case files — in one of the under-studied domains, most plausibly DMV/licensing exams, where the sealed-room structure makes bias hardest to detect and therefore most valuable to finally measure.
